Output 86b398fe6365089db19858a41690c1d46f67ccfd6c9da353c59c966ebd5d785a:17

value
10900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 198f67f63d4c2ff82a5ffa63ab88fbf940d320d8 OP_EQUALVERIFY OP_CHECKSIG
address
13L9gpvpaVbfayQhBxnkM2ETb7GsaDU18A
transaction
86b398fe6365089db19858a41690c1d46f67ccfd6c9da353c59c966ebd5d785a
spent
true